In seriousness I liked We Were Soldiers, mainly cos years before it was ever made I read the book written about it by the journalist who was actually there (complete with photo's from his cameraman) and it told the story in great and vivid detail.

It was the first major contact between the Americans and the Vietnamese and crazily the whole war could well have been decided in that battle had it gone a different way... Don't want to go on and spoil it for anyone who hasn't seen it but IMO definitely worth a watch. Although a good while since I saw it, not sure how it's stood against the test of time. Hell of a (true) story though
 
Battleground. About the Battle of the Bulge. Germany's last desperate attempt at a counter attack.

Made in 1949 you'd expect heroic endeavour and a lot of chest beating but every character in the film considers desertion at some point. Turn the heating up cos the film makes you feel cold.
